Vietnam's major airports show significant regional connectivity growth
Three major Vietnamese international airports—Noi Bai, Da Nang, and Tan Son Nhat—have been recognized for significant improvements in air connectivity. According to the 2025 Air Connectivity Index released by Airports Council International Asia Pacific & Middle East (ACI APAC & MID), these airports showed notable growth within their respective passenger capacity segments.
Noi Bai and Tan Son Nhat were highlighted in the segment serving 25 to 40 million passengers annually, while Da Nang showed prominent improvement in the 5 to 15 million passenger segment. This progress reflects enhanced access to Vietnam via air travel, supporting regional trade, tourism, and passenger movement.
The report notes that air connectivity in the Asia-Pacific region grew by 10% in 2025, with a combined 11% increase across Asia-Pacific and the Middle East. Out of 315 airports evaluated, 74% recorded connectivity growth, driven largely by major hub airports expanding their flight networks to meet sustained international travel demand.
